A Florida woman who was acquitted of murdering her husband, a prominent official at the University of Central Florida, was sentenced Friday to a year of probation for tampering with evidence.
Danielle Redlick, the Winter Park woman acquitted of murder in her husband’s fatal stabbing, was sentenced to one year of probation.
Danielle Redlick testified that she reached for a knife in self defense as her late husband pinned her down on their kitchen countertop. She waited until the next morning to call 911.
